In order to obtain the accurate information of generator speed and angle, and alleviate the shortcomings of the speed sensor, this paper presents a sensorless vector control model of permanent magnet synchronous generator (PMSG) based on sliding mode observer (SMO) in the direct-drive permanent magnet wind power generation system.
